This recipe was extracted from Cookery for every household (1914) by Florence B. Jack, page 445. The excerpt below is the record exactly as published.

Fricassee of Chicken (Fricassee de Volaille) 1 chicken. 2 oz. butter. 2 oz. flour. Boiling water. 2 or 3 white onions. Salt. White pepper. A small bunch of herbs. 2 or 3 table-sps. bottled mushrooms. 2 yolks of eggs. LemOn juice. Croutons of fried bread. Parsley
